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, Citadel Advisors held 16,128 positions worth $428B, down 2.4% from $439B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ors withdrew a net $22.3B in Q4 2022, closing 1,312 positions and reducing 5,802 holdings. Its most notable exit was Twitter, Inc., an estimated $297M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.4% of assets, up from 3.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, Citadel Advisors opened a new position in Denbury Inc. worth $107M.
